Full breach record for Graybill Medical Group →Graybill Medical Group (CA) reported to HHS on 2014-10-15 a Theft affecting 1,863 individuals. X-rays of poor quality placed in a trash container for destruction were mistakenly disposed of as regular trash by cleaning personnel on September 9, 2014, and taken to a landfill before they could be recovered. PHI exposed included patient names, addresses, dates of birth, physician/medical provider information, and possibly body images. Breached information located on Other (physical x-ray films). The CE notified HHS, affected individuals, and the media, offered credit monitoring, and implemented corrective safeguards. OCR obtained assurances of remediation.
